Output e2fc2d05e73e0c3ad5738ead03d92ecadddb76c59a48d2458a0ae073e484d78f:5

value
1529295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91d5cb7fb8c75246a2dd456d6eea149bd7d0b6c6 OP_EQUAL
address
3Ez826CZymGUQTHv5H6UfM4ijoCVqZCqWZ
transaction
e2fc2d05e73e0c3ad5738ead03d92ecadddb76c59a48d2458a0ae073e484d78f